About the role#
Kodiak is looking for a Motion Planning Intern to join our team for the Winter 2027 term. You will work directly on the software that controls our autonomous trucks. This role provides an opportunity to contribute to real-world robotics projects while receiving mentorship from our engineering team.
What you'll do#
- Develop core decision-making and motion planning algorithms.
- Improve strategies for navigating complex highway merges, lane changes, and industrial operations.
- Design and implement solutions to complex robotics problems.
- Deploy code on autonomous trucks that operate in real-world environments.
- Use industry-standard tools and methodologies to advance our autonomous trucking platform.
What you'll need#
- Current enrollment in an accredited university program in Computer Science, Electrical, Mechanical, Aerospace, or Computer Engineering, Mathematics, Statistics, or Physics.
- Strong programming skills in C++ and Python.
- Solid understanding of motion planning, decision-making, and trajectory optimization.
- Ability to solve basic optimization and computational geometry problems.
- Proficiency in kinematics, linear algebra, and calculus.
Location & details#
- Location: Mountain View, California.
- Modality: This is an on-site position.
- Term: Winter 2027 (12-16 weeks starting January 2027).
- Status: This is a full-time, paid internship.
- Sponsorship: Visa sponsorship is available for eligible candidates.
About Kodiak
Kodiak is a software development company based in Mountain View, California. Founded in 2018, the firm builds tools for autonomous movement. It serves partners in logistics and self-driving sectors. The company employs between 201 and 500 people.
